The speciality of General Surgery at SilverOak Health encompasses a broad spectrum of surgical conditions affecting the abdomen, digestive tract, endocrine glands, skin, and soft tissues. Our consultant general surgeons are trained to manage both elective and emergency surgical presentations with precision, safety, and a strong commitment to patient-centred care. Laparoscopic (keyhole) surgery is the default approach for the majority of general surgical procedures, including appendicectomy, cholecystectomy, hernia repair, and anti-reflux surgery. Minimally invasive techniques result in smaller incisions, reduced post-operative pain, lower infection risk, shorter hospital stays, and quicker return to normal activities compared to open surgery. Colorectal surgery is a major component of our general surgery practice. We manage conditions including colorectal cancer, diverticular disease, inflammatory bowel disease requiring surgery, and rectal prolapse. Laparoscopic and robotic-assisted colorectal resections are performed by sub-specialty trained colorectal surgeons, with enhanced recovery protocols minimising the physiological impact of major bowel surgery. Upper gastrointestinal surgery covers oesophageal, gastric, and hepatobiliary conditions. Procedures including oesophagectomy, gastrectomy, Whipple pancreaticoduodenectomy, and hepatic resections are undertaken by specialist upper GI surgeons with intensive care support. Our multidisciplinary upper GI tumour board reviews all cancer cases before surgery, ensuring every patient benefits from the collective expertise of surgeons, oncologists, and radiologists. Emergency general surgery — appendicitis, acute cholecystitis, perforated viscus, bowel obstruction, and abdominal trauma — is managed around the clock by our on-call surgical team. Rapid assessment, early imaging, and timely operative intervention minimise complications and improve outcomes for patients presenting with acute abdominal emergencies.
